Corneal transplants, medically known as keratoplasty, are surgical procedures performed to replace a damaged or diseased cornea with healthy donor tissue. The cornea, which is the transparent front layer of the eye, plays a crucial role in focusing light onto the retina for clear vision. Various conditions can lead to corneal opacity, scarring, or thinning, including infections, genetic disorders, or damage from injury, which can significantly impair vision. The surgery is typically indicated for patients suffering from conditions such as keratoconus, corneal dystrophies, or severe infections that have led to corneal perforation. The procedure involves the careful removal of the affected cornea and the precise insertion of the donor cornea, which is often obtained from a deceased donor. During the operation, the surgeon meticulously aligns the new cornea using stitches or sutures, and once the procedure is complete, the eye is typically covered with a protective shield or dressing. Postoperative care is critical; patients are usually prescribed antibiotic and anti-inflammatory eye drops to prevent infection and manage inflammation, along with regular follow-up appointments to monitor healing and ensure proper graft acceptance. The success rate of corneal transplants is notably high, with approximately 90% of patients experiencing improved vision after one year. However, it is essential to recognize that the body can sometimes reject the transplanted cornea, which necessitates close monitoring in the weeks and months following surgery to identify any signs of rejection or complications early. Additionally, long-term use of immunosuppressive drops may be required for certain patients. The availability of suitable donor corneas is another significant aspect of the transplant process; extensive tissue banks work to coordinate the recovery of corneal tissue to meet the demand for these transplants. Advances in surgical techniques, such as lamellar keratoplasty, which replaces only a portion of the cornea, and endothelial keratoplasty, have improved patient outcomes and reduced recovery times. These innovative methods allow for a less invasive approach and often result in fewer complications compared to traditional full-thickness transplants.
